How to Replace a Kenmore Electric Stove Top

If the glass is broken or damaged on your Kenmore electric range's stovetop, you must remove it and install a new stovetop prior to resuming use of the range. Below the stovetop are several burners attached to cross braces, which bind the burners to the underside of the glass. Once you gain access to the underside of the stovetop, you must remove the cross braces from the glass, at which point the top can be removed.

Things You'll Need

  • Screwdriver
  • Dowel rod

Instructions

    • 1

      Locate the range breaker in your home's service panel. Turn off the breaker to cut power to the range.

    • 2

      Open the oven door, and then remove the screws from the underside of the front of the stovetop.

    • 3

      Close the oven door, and then lift up the stovetop. Support the stovetop using a sturdy dowel rod, similar to the manner in which a car's hood is propped up.

    • 4

      Remove the screws securing the cross braces to the underside of the stovetop, and then remove the cross braces.

    • 5

      Lift the stovetop and and off of the range. Place the stove top upside down on a sturdy surface.

    • 6

      Remove the screws securing the metal brackets to the front and rear of the stovetop, and then transfer them to the underside of the new stovetop, if applicable to your model.

    • 7

      Place the new stovetop on the range, and secure it using the dowel rod.

    • 8

      Reinstall the cross braces, using the screws that were removed to secure them to the underside of the new stovetop.

    • 9

      Lower the stovetop, and secure it to the cabinet using the screws that were removed.

    • 10

      Restore the range's power supply by turning on the breaker in your home's service panel.
